Danville, Arkansas is a small town located in the western part of the state. With a population of around 2,300 people, it has a tight-knit and friendly community. The town is known for its charming and picturesque surroundings, making it a popular destination for those looking to escape the hustle and bustle of city life.

One of the most prominent features of Danville is the beautiful natural scenery that surrounds it. The town is nestled in the foothills of the Ouachita Mountains, providing residents and visitors with spectacular views and plenty of opportunities for outdoor recreation. Hiking, camping, and fishing are just a few of the activities that can be enjoyed in the nearby mountains and forests.

Despite its small size, Danville has a rich history and a vibrant cultural scene. The town is home to several historic buildings and landmarks, including the Yell County Courthouse, which was built in 1909 and is listed on the National Register of Historic Places. The annual Yell Fest, which takes place in April, celebrates the town’s heritage with live music, food vendors, and arts and crafts.

Danville also boasts a strong agricultural community, with many local farms producing a variety of crops and livestock. The town is also home to the Arkansas Tech University Research Station, which conducts research on agricultural practices and provides valuable resources for farmers in the area.

In addition to its natural beauty and cultural attractions, Danville also offers a welcoming and close-knit community. The town hosts a variety of events and activities throughout the year, including holiday parades, community cookouts, and fundraisers for local causes.

Overall, Danville, Arkansas is a charming and scenic town with a rich history, a strong community spirit, and plenty of opportunities for outdoor adventure. Whether you’re looking for a peaceful retreat or a place to put down roots, Danville has something to offer for everyone.
